WebApr 8, 2024 · A C-style string is simply an array of characters that uses a null terminator. A null terminator is a special character (‘\0’, ascii code 0) used to indicate the end of the string. More generically, A C-style string is called a null-terminated string. To define a C-style string, simply declare a char array and initialize it with a string ... WebAug 2, 2024 · CString does not store character data internally as a C-style null-terminated string. Instead, CString tracks the length of character data so that it can more securely watch the data and the space it requires. CString does accept C-style strings, and provides ways to access character data as a C-style string.

CString tracks the string length for faster … WebNov 1, 2011 · Check if the first character is '\0'. You should also probably check if your pointer is NULL. char *c = ""; if ( (c != NULL) && (c [0] == '\0')) { printf ("c is empty\n"); } You could put both of those checks in a function to make it convenient and easy to reuse.
WebTo check if a given string is empty or not, we can use the strlen () function in C. The strlen () function takes the string as an argument and returns the total number of characters in a given string, so if that function returns 0 then the given string is empty else it is not empty.
